All Violations (16)

SERIOUSHEALTHCCR 102417(g)(9)(A)Type BNov 12, 2025

Based on observation, interview, and record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in not having conducted a disaster drill every six months which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Resolution: Licensee will complete a disaster drill and send a copy of documented drill to LPA.

SERIOUSHEALTHCCR 102421(a)Type BNov 12, 2025

Based on observation, interview, and record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in missing file for C1 which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Resolution: Licensee will ensure the obtain completed licensing forms from the parent/guardian of C1 and will send a completed file to LPA.

SERIOUSHEALTHCCR 102418(g)Type BNov 12, 2025

Based on observation and record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in missing immunizations for C1 and missing MMR for C2 which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Resolution: Licensee will uptain immunization records for C1 and updated immunization records for C2 and send proof to LPA.

SERIOUSHEALTHCCR 102416(c)Type BNov 12, 2025

Based on observation and record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in having an expired pediatric cardiopulmonary resuscitation (CPR) and pediatric first aid which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Resolution: Licensee will obtain pediatric CPR and first aid from the American Red Cross, American Heart Association, or an EMSA approved provider and will send proof of completion to LPA.

SERIOUSHEALTHCCR 102425(j)(2)Type BNov 12, 2025

Based on observation, interview, and record review, the licensee did not comply with the section cited above in missing sleep logs for C2 which poses a potential health, safety or personal rights risk to persons in care.

Resolution: Licensee will complete sleep logs for one month and send proof to LPA. Licensee will ensure sleep logs include the dates, times, position of child, and any signs of distress, including but not limited to labored breathing, flushed skin, and high body temperature.
